"Captivating Moments in the Concrete Jungle: Exploring NYC's Rich Tapestry" Witnessing history unfold: In 1955, left fielder Sandy Amoros of the Brooklyn Dodgers made an unforgettable catch during the World Series at Yankee Stadium, etching his name into NYC's sports legacy. A tribute to a legend: The Imagine Mosaic memorializes John Lennon, who once resided nearby at the iconic Dakota Building. It serves as a reminder of his profound impact on music and peace. Love in every corner: Robert Indiana's vibrant pop art sculpture, aptly named Love, adds a touch of whimsy to bustling Sixth Avenue in Manhattan - a testament to New York City's boundless creativity. Connecting boroughs with beauty: Spanning across the Verrazano Narrows Bridge is like crossing into another world; this architectural marvel unites Staten Island and Brooklyn while offering breathtaking views along its expanse. Bow Bridge serenade: Nestled within Central Park lies Bow Bridge - an enchanting spot where nature meets romance. Stroll hand-in-hand or pause for a picturesque moment amidst this idyllic setting. Lady Liberty's embrace: Standing tall and proud, the Statue of Liberty symbolizes freedom and opportunity that have drawn countless dreamers from around the globe to set foot on American soil. Dazzling cityscapes at dusk: As daylight fades over Lower Manhattan, skyscrapers illuminate like beacons against twilight skies – showcasing NYC’s captivating allure from above. Angels grace Rockefeller Center: Admire these celestial sculptures adorning Rockefeller Center – their ethereal presence adding charm to one of New York City’s most iconic landmarks. United we stand under flags' watchful gaze: Outside the United Nations Building stands an impressive line-up of flags representing nations worldwide – reminding us that unity can transcend borders and cultures.
